Remember When April 6
July 28, 2016 at 4:25 p.m.
10 Years Ago
April 6 1989
Chris Patrick and Brody Shively took firsts in the Indiana State Wrestling Association open meet held at Plymouth April 1. Patrick was champion in the cadet 103-1/2 pound class and Shively took top honors in the schoolboy 126 pound class.
25 Years Ago
April 6 1974
Charles Garner, assistant Warsaw Community High School principal, and Virginia Huffman, first grade teacher at Leesburg Elementary School, were honored for their 30 years' tenure in the education profession Monday night at a Warsaw Community Education Association banquet.
50 Years Ago
April 6 1949
Robert J. Clevenger, Syracuse, and George B. Coon, Leesburg, state troopers assigned to the Ligonier state police post, are this week attending a refresher school in traffic control at department headquarters in Indianapolis.
75 Years Ago
April 6 1924
Verlin Goss and Joe Hansman were initiated into the John C. Peterson Post American Legion membership at their regular meeting on Tuesday evening. Committees were appointed to have charge of ticket selling for the motion picture "Powder River" to be presented at the Centennial Theater under the auspices of the Legion.
